Your RI Weather Today, Sept. 9, 2021 – John Donnelly
by John Donnelly, meteorologist
A cold front moves through with a couple of upper level impulses of energy that will enhance the chance for some embedded thunderstorms in the morning and the afternoon. The light rain will stick around and overstay its welcome, ending sometime after midnight Friday. Moist morning low in the upper 60’s and afternoon highs in the low 70’s with a light south-southwesterly breeze.
